From 56fdc10f13a62cb9d8fe373b49d0ed03f6b072ea Mon Sep 17 00:00:00 2001 From: John Levon Date: Thu, 10 Apr 2003 02:33:42 +0000 Subject: [PATCH] special math-delim handling git-svn-id: svn://svn.lyx.org/lyx/lyx-devel/trunk@6757 a592a061-630c-0410-9148-cb99ea01b6c8 --- src/ChangeLog | 5 +++++ src/ToolbarBackend.C | 7 +++++-- 2 files changed, 10 insertions(+), 2 deletions(-) diff --git a/src/ChangeLog b/src/ChangeLog index 5b00bc8787..2c89b23b39 100644 --- a/src/ChangeLog +++ b/src/ChangeLog @@ -1,3 +1,8 @@ +2003-04-10 John Levon + + * ToolbarBackend.C (getIcon): special handling for + LFUN_MATH_DELIM + 2003-04-09 Alfredo Braunstein * text2.C (cursorRight): a getChar assert fixed diff --git a/src/ToolbarBackend.C b/src/ToolbarBackend.C index cd6b22123b..61bfdc9260 100644 --- a/src/ToolbarBackend.C +++ b/src/ToolbarBackend.C @@ -134,8 +134,11 @@ string const ToolbarBackend::getIcon(int action) string fullname; FuncRequest f = lyxaction.retrieveActionArg(action); - if (f.action == LFUN_INSERT_MATH && !f.argument.empty()) { - fullname = find_xpm(f.argument.substr(1)); + if (f.action == LFUN_INSERT_MATH) { + if (!f.argument.empty()) + fullname = find_xpm(f.argument.substr(1)); + } else if (f.action == LFUN_MATH_DELIM) { + fullname = find_xpm(f.argument); } else { string const name = lyxaction.getActionName(f.action); string xpm_name(name); -- 2.39.5